The word 'vergeldingsbombardement' is a compound noun in Dutch, divided into seven syllables: ver-geld-ings-bom-bar-de-ment. The primary stress falls on the penultimate syllable. It consists of a Germanic prefix 'ver-', a Germanic root 'geld-', suffixes '-ings', and a French-derived compound 'bombardement'. Syllabification follows vowel-based rules and accommodates consonant clusters.
The word 'vergissingsbombardement' is a Dutch compound noun divided into seven syllables: ver-gis-sings-bom-bar-de-ment. Stress falls on the penultimate syllable. It's formed from a Germanic prefix 'ver-', a root related to 'mistakes', and the French-derived noun 'bombardement'. Syllabification follows vowel-based rules, maintaining consonant clusters and avoiding diphthong splitting.
